INTRODUCTION
SOLIDWORKS Advanced Topics is a collection of material from several "advanced" CAD training manuals. It includes selected lessons and exercises from: SOLIDWORKS Assembly Modeling, Advanced Part Modeling, Surface Modeling, Sheet Metal and Weldments. PREREQUISITES
• Experience with the Windows™ Operating System and mechanical design
• Completed SOLIDWORKS Essentials training.
OBJECTIVE
At the end of this program participants are expected to:
• Perform advanced part and assembly modelling techniques.
• Understand and utilize the general commands of surfacing, sheet metal, and weldments.
METHODOLOGY
Practical hands-on with using computers, lecturing, discussions and case studies.
